我有一个转储文件,其长度为281百万,但只有大约1900行。
当我尝试导入此sql文件时,我遇到了内存错误。导入时,我看到仍有未使用的内存。我在网上搜索但找不到解决方案。这是我的错误消息:
ERROR 23 (HY000) at line 143: Out of resources when opening file '.\mydb\mytable#P#mycolumn#SP#refereesp70.MYD' (Errcode: 24)
Mysql是我现在升级的旧版本,问题已经消失了,谢谢大家......
答案 0 :(得分:0)
更改/升级mysql的系统限制。
编辑/etc/security/limits.conf文件 - 如果mysql从mysql用户启动,请在下面添加行 mysql soft nofile 2048 mysql hard nofile 2058